This ticket covers pinning the toolchain via the Cinderpath build system, vendoring all third-party sources, and removing network access during compilation. CI images will be rebuilt from the sealed base. Rollback plan: keep the legacy pipeline active for two release cycles. No behavioral changes are expected in the shipped artifact. This migration cannot proceed without sign-off from the engineer named below.

signatory, yahog-badug: Quenix Ulaael

# Service Accounts: String Extraction

The `extract-i18n` script pulls translatable strings from all Bramblewick repos and pushes them to the Glossa service. It runs under the `i18n-extractor` service account. Do not run it under your personal account; Glossa rate-limits individual users aggressively. The account has write access to the staging catalog only. Set the token in your shell before invoking the script. The current staging token is below.

API key for kahap-kafog: zpat15_6qzxZ7YR8aDwjmp

RUNBOOK 4.2 — Sealed Exam-Paper Delivery

Scope: transfer of sealed exam cartons from Brindlemoor Assessment House to the Cartwell annex. Records team actions: verify carton count against the tally slip, confirm tamper strips intact, log seal numbers, photograph the stack before loading. No cartons opened at any stage. Driver waits in the loading bay; no side trips permitted. Escalate any broken seal immediately to the duty supervisor. The courier hand-over instruction is appended directly below this fragment.

dispatch memo: the sorius tamius courier leaves the praeth ledger at gate 4873 under passcode 928014